The Certificate in Urban Farming: Community Engagement is a comprehensive course designed to meet the growing demand for urban farming professionals. This program emphasizes the importance of community engagement in sustainable urban agriculture, making it a valuable asset for those seeking to make a positive impact on their communities and the environment.

Let's dive into three prominent roles that showcase the intersection of urban farming and community engagement. 1. Urban Farmer: As a key player in the urban agriculture movement, urban farmers cultivate food in urban settings, using innovative techniques such as vertical gardens, hydroponics, and aquaponics. With a 60% share in the field, urban farmers focus on producing fresh, healthy food for local consumption while promoting sustainable practices. 2. Community Outreach Coordinator: With a 25% share in the field, community outreach coordinators play a vital role in connecting urban farmers with the communities they serve. They develop partnerships, organize events, and engage volunteers, ensuring that urban farming initiatives have a lasting, positive impact on the community. 3. Education Specialist: Education specialists, accounting for 15% of the field, are responsible for sharing their knowledge and expertise with the public, inspiring the next generation of urban farmers and advocates. They design and implement educational programs, workshops, and training sessions, fostering a deeper understanding of urban farming principles and practices.
